Originally Posted by CorvetteMike2004
Nice Corvette! I'm enjoying watching your progress!
Thanks. Body work has been a huge learning experience. Planning on spraying base this week. Then I will de nib the base since this is all garage built. After de nibbing I will apply two more coats of base to get the clear on. 4 or 5 coats of base so I can wet sand and buff afterwards. Slowly but surely.
